Product Overview

ACDSee Photo Studio
ACDSee Photo Studio

Description: ACDSee Photo Studio is photo editing and management software for Windows. It allows organizing, viewing, editing and sharing photos with advanced editing tools and RAW format support.

Pictomio
Pictomio

Description: Pictomio is a simple yet powerful graphic design and image editing software. It allows users to easily create designs, edit photos, and modify images with an intuitive drag-and-drop interface and various built-in tools and effects.
